Articles Tagged with


Home / nimbal
Test Automation

Playwright vs Selenium

Playwright emerges as a game-changer in the realm of test automation, offering a plethora of cutting-edge features right out of the box. Whether you’re a seasoned developer or a novice in the field, Playwright streamlines the testing process with its robust functionality and seamless integration. Let’s delve into the remarkable features that make Playwright a must-have tool for every testing enthusiast:

1. Auto Waits: Bid adieu to manual interventions and let Playwright handle the waiting game effortlessly. With its automatic wait mechanism, your tests run smoothly without any unnecessary delays.

2. Video Recordings: Visualize your test executions with crisp video recordings provided by Playwright. Analyze every step of the testing process with clarity and precision.

3. Visual Comparison: Ensure pixel-perfect accuracy with Playwright’s visual comparison feature. Detect even the slightest deviations in your application’s UI across different test runs.

4. Parallelization: Boost productivity by running tests in parallel, courtesy of Playwright’s parallelization support. Say goodbye to sequential executions and embrace faster test cycles.

5. API Calls Support: Seamlessly integrate API testing into your workflow with Playwright’s comprehensive support for API calls. Validate backend functionality alongside frontend interactions with ease.

6. Mobile View Configuration: Adapt to the mobile-first era effortlessly with Playwright’s mobile view configuration capabilities. Test your web applications across a myriad of mobile configurations without breaking a sweat.

7. Record and Test Code Generation: Accelerate test script development with Playwright’s code generation feature. Capture interactions and generate test scripts effortlessly, saving valuable time and effort.

8. Tracing of Network Calls: Gain insights into your application’s network activity with Playwright’s network call tracing. Monitor and analyze network requests for enhanced debugging and optimization.

9. Performance API Support: Measure and optimize your application’s performance with Playwright’s Performance API support. Capture transaction performance metrics to identify bottlenecks and streamline operations.

10. Easier Implementation: Simplify test automation with Playwright’s intuitive API and seamless integration with popular programming languages. Enjoy a hassle-free testing experience with Playwright’s user-friendly interface.

11. Supported by Microsoft: Rest assured of reliability and support, as Playwright is backed by tech giant Microsoft. Benefit from regular updates, bug fixes, and expert guidance to elevate your testing endeavors.

While it’s feasible to cobble together the aforementioned features using disparate libraries and tools in Selenium frameworks, Playwright offers a cohesive solution that drastically reduces the overhead of integration and maintenance. At Nimbal, we’ve harnessed the power of Playwright within our Nimbal framework to streamline mobile view testing using the Playwright Java library. Our esteemed clientele leverages these capabilities to effortlessly configure and execute web tests across diverse mobile environments.

In conclusion, Playwright stands as a testament to innovation and efficiency in the realm of test automation. Empower your team with the unparalleled capabilities of Playwright and revolutionize your testing workflow today.

Sign up at Nimbal Tree to experience Playwright features.